Team India captain Shubman Gill has recorded the second-highest total by a batter in a Test match in cricket history. Gill aggregated 430 runs in the second Test against England in Edgbaston. The record for highest Test aggregate by a batter is held by England' Graham Gooch, who aggregated 456 against India in Lord's in 1990.
